for the past three years, aven has been working in a position where he performs clinical and administrative duties. how will this help him in a health sciences career? (1 point) he can provide documentation of his work experience to be certified as an rma. he can now enter the us military to graduate from formal medical services training. he can now pass the mandatory exam to be certified as an rma through the military. he can provide proof of his work experience to the ccma to become accredited.
Aven's combined clinical and administrative work experience directly supports certification as a Registered Medical Assistant (RMA), as documentation of such hands-on experience is a valid pathway for RMA certification. The other options are incorrect: military entry/training is not tied to this civilian experience, work experience does not guarantee passing an exam, and CCMA accreditation does not use this specific experience verification route.
